Jessie Ware, a week before the release of her second full-length Tough Love, has shared another cut.
"Pieces" is the latest in a steady line of new material from Ware; if the calibre gives any indication to the remnants that remain unheard, then it's a consistently mind-blowing LP.
The new track, far from the tender tones of her Miguel collaborations, is a mighty, sprawling power ballad. It's brushed with '80s notes and a healthy dose of input from Jimmy Napes and Tourist.
Listen to the track below.
Jessie Ware's sophomore record Tough Love is out 13 October on PMR/Island.
